Niamh Leonard is a scholar working on Oncology, Epidemiology and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, Niamh Leonard has authored 60 papers receiving a total of 1.3k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 20 papers in Oncology, 16 papers in Epidemiology and 11 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in Niamh Leonard's work include Cancer and Skin Lesions (7 papers), Autoimmune and Inflammatory Disorders (6 papers) and Cancer Cells and Metastasis (6 papers). Niamh Leonard is often cited by papers focused on Cancer and Skin Lesions (7 papers), Autoimmune and Inflammatory Disorders (6 papers) and Cancer Cells and Metastasis (6 papers). Niamh Leonard collaborates with scholars based in Ireland, United Kingdom and Australia. Niamh Leonard's co-authors include C.M. Lawrence, Conleth Feighery, Cliona O’Farrelly, Aideen E. Ryan, P Murchan, John V. Reynolds, F. B. V. Keane, W. A. Tanner, Oliver Treacy and Phillip H. McKee and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Gut and British Journal of Cancer.
